Abstract

An apparatus is provided for estimating one or more quality of experience (QoE) parameters associated with a specific terminal. The apparatus includes a traffic processor configured to acquire a plurality of transactions for providing multimedia content to a specific terminal. At least one of such transactions is a secured transaction. The apparatus further includes a QoE parameter estimator configured to detect a quality level variation event based on the transactions and the sizes of the transactions, and to estimate one or more QoE parameters based on the detection of the quality level variation event.

Claims (27)

1. A method comprising:

(a) detecting, by a device intermediary to a plurality of clients and one or more servers, a variation of a level of quality of content being transmitted by the one or more servers via one or more transactions to one or more clients of the plurality of clients based on at least a difference in a size of the content and an average size of content of the one or more transactions;

(b) determining, by the device, one or more parameters for quality of experience associated with a client of the plurality of clients based on at least the detected variation of the level of quality of content; and

(c) applying, by the device, one or more policies to transmission of content to the client based on the one or more parameters.

2. The method of claim 1 , wherein content comprises one of video or audio.

3. The method of claim 1 , wherein the client comprises a mobile terminal.

4. The method of claim 1 , wherein the one or more servers comprises a content server serving multimedia content.

5. The method of claim 1 , wherein (a) further comprises determining an average size of content of transactions preceding the one or more transactions.

6. The method of claim 1 , wherein (a) further comprises determining an average size of content of transactions subsequent to the one or more transactions.

7. The method of claim 1 , wherein (a) further comprises determining a difference in size of content of a current transaction to an average size of content of preceding or subsequent transactions.

8. The method of claim 1 , wherein (a) further comprises detecting the variation of the level of quality of content is greater than a predetermined threshold.

9. The method of claim 1 , wherein (c) further comprises dynamically generating one or more rules of the one or more policies based at least on monitoring of the one or more parameters.

10. The method of claim 1 , wherein (c) further comprises applying the one or more policies to improve quality of experience associated with the client.
